Back to Crystal Beach, Ontario, CA Traffic Cameras

RT-198 @ Delaware Ave (West View) - Live Traffic Camera
Crystal Beach, Ontario, CA

29

RT-198 @ Delaware Ave (West View)

Crystal Beach, Ontario, CA